OPERATION

Vacuuming Dry Materials

1. The Filter must always be correctly 

 

installed to avoid leaks and possible 
Vac damage.

2. To maintain peak performance when 

vacuuming fine dust, clean the Drum 
and Filter regularily.

NOTE:  Do not use a wet Filter when 
picking up dry material. The Filter will 
quickly clog and be difficult to clean.

3.  If the Filter is wet, you must allow it to 

dry completely or replace it with a dry 
Filter before using the Vac to pick up 
dry material.

Polarized Plug

To reduce the risk of electric shock, this 
Vac has a Polarized Plug (one blade is 
wider than the other). This Plug will fit in 
a Polarized Outlet only one way. If the 
Plug does not fit fully in the Outlet, reverse 
the Plug. If it still does not fit, contact a 
qualified electrician to install the proper 
Outlet. Do not change the Plug in any way.

With Power Cord plugged in, turn the Vac 
“ON” by pressing in on the “I” (top) on the 
Power Switch. To turn “OFF” press the 
“O” (bottom) of the Power Switch. The 
symbols used on the Switch Actuator are 
international “On & Off” symbols.

ON/OFF

Switch

CAUTION: To reduce the risk of hearing damage, wear ear protectors 

when using the Vac/Blower for extended time or in a noisy area.
